Adrian, I was a bit worried after having read that the fit is terrible and a lot of people where having problems with it. This was also the reason I didn't splash out for the PE from WEM. As it turned out it went together reather well. OK I used a bit of filler on one side of the Hull where the bottom part lined up one side but not the other. I just put that down to the impossible to clamp shape.

Alan, Hope it don't spoil the surprise but as far as I know, Airfix only make one carrier in 1/350. Lusty. If you are interested, White Ensign do an extensive PE set to this kit, one and a halv A4 size frets of the stuff! It also includes the parts to be able to do Lusty in most of her refits, and the other carriers of the class. Bit pricy though.
